This bright top floor flat is arranged over the second floor of a red brick mid-terraced Victorian residence just moments from the entrance of Battersea Park. The property, which is in need of modernisation, comprises a living room with a feature fireplace and large sash windows, a separate kitchen, two spacious double bedrooms with plenty of built-in storage and a neutral bathroom. Additional features include a south-facing balcony, and a large loft which has the potential to be converted, subject to planning permission and co-freeholder's consent.

Prince of Wales Drive is ideally located just moments from the 200 acres of green spaces and leisure facilities in Battersea Park. When it comes to transport, there are frequent buses leaving from Battersea Bridge Road taking you into Central London, there are numerous overground trains at Clapham Junction and Battersea Park stations, and there is the recent addition of the Northern Line at Battersea Power Station underground station. For an alternative mode of transport, the Uber boat leaves from Battersea Power Station Pier for direct links to Westminster, Canary Wharf, and Greenwich to name a few. There is a fantastic selection of shops, bars and restaurants just across the river on the famous Kings Road, and at the newly developed Battersea Power Station.
